SNB Holds Fire: No Rate Hike Until 2028
Bank of America's Global Research team has previewed the upcoming Swiss National Bank (SNB) meeting, set to take place next Thursday. According to their analysis, the SNB is likely to leave its policy rate unchanged at 0% next week. The reference to FX interventions in the policy statement is also expected to remain the same, indicating an increased readiness to intervene in foreign exchange markets.
The Swiss franc has seen some appreciation pressures ease this summer, with a 3.3% year-to-date decline in real effective terms. However, Bank of America does not anticipate a return to the pre-March wording, which mentioned a 'willingness to be active in the foreign exchange market as necessary'. The team believes that the SNB will maintain its current stance until 2028.
Bank of America notes that next week's communication should reinforce the SNB's determination to preserve full optionality and retain all policy instruments at its disposal. This suggests that the SNB is not planning any significant changes in the short term.
